Dental insurance policies cover maintenance such as check-ups, scale and polish, and X-rays as well as treatments such as fillings, root canals and crowns at NHS practices, private clinics, or sometimes both.Benefit caps and dental insurance waiting periods. Dental plans – including plans obtained via employers or purchased in the individual market – tend to have benefit caps in the range of $1,000 to $2,000 per year, which can easily be used up if you need extensive dental work.

The total cost of dental insurance consists of monthly or annual premiums, plus co-pays or coinsurance. Remember that dental insurance also has an annual benefit maximum. Premiums: Costs for an individual will be around $25 to $50 per month; family monthly premiums can run around $150.

Humana Preventive Plus plan: The maximum yearly benefit under this Alabama dental insurance plan is $1,000 per person. The individual deductible is $50 per person, but preventive services in-network are exempt from this. In-network coverage for fillings and extractions is 50%, with a 6-month waiting period.

Fair ...That said, here is a guide for what you can expect to pay for a full course of orthodontic treatment in Australia: Metal braces (traditional braces): $6,000 – $9,000. Ceramic braces: $6,500 – $9,500. Lingual braces: $9,500 – $15,000. Part of that is going to the dentist regularly. However, dental ...They will then add orthodontic insurance onto their dental plans, usually buying it from a private vendor. Braces typically cost about $5,000, and orthodontic insurance typically covers 50% of that amount, reducing the cost of the braces to $2,500.
